Understanding Medical Malpractice
What Comprises Clinical Malpractice?
Medical negligence occurs when a medical care specialist deviates from the requirement of treatment anticipated in their area, bring about harm or injury to a client. The key elements include:
Duty of Care: The doctor owed an obligation to the patient. Breach of Duty: The supplier fell short to satisfy the standard of care. Causation: The violation straight created harm. Damages: The person suffered problems as a result.Common Types of Medical Malpractice Claims
- Surgical Errors: Errors made during surgical treatment, such as operating the incorrect site. Misdiagnosis Claims: When a doctor stops working to correctly identify a condition. Medication Errors: Wrong prescription or dose causing person harm. Emergency Room Mistakes: Inadequate therapy throughout emergency situations.

The Role of Expert Witnesses in Medical Malpractice Cases
Expert witnesses play a critical role in substantiating insurance claims in medical malpractice legal actions. Their understandings lend reliability to debates concerning what comprises appropriate medical requirements. These professionals commonly possess:
Extensive expertise in their specialty. Experience with comparable cases. Ability to clarify complex clinical issues clearly.The Importance of Collecting Evidence
Collecting robust evidence is important for developing a solid instance:
- Medical Records: Document all treatments and interactions with health care providers. Witness Statements: Acquire testimonials from people who witnessed the occasions or can speak with the basic treatment practices. Expert Opinions: Protect assessments from identified specialists about exactly how the standard was breached.

How long do I have after an incident happens prior to submitting my claim?
In Delaware, most injury claims must be filed within two years following incident; nonetheless some circumstances like minors might vary therefore constantly ideal verify specifics straight using lawful counsel.
